Our Black and Decker Toaster oven died after a year, and replaced a B&D we had before. Tired of buying junk that won't last, and started researching toaster ovens. After reading reviews, pros, and cons, decided on this unit.
Still early yet having received 4 days ago; however, love this unit already. Nice design, like the digital controls, and cooking wise, we are learning the unit cooks nicely, including toast, tater tots, butterfly shrimp.
Yes the toast has lines on one side as noted in other reviews, however this is no biggie, nicely toasting two slices of bread in 2.5 minutes.
The top and sides do get hot of this unit. Our B&D unit was mounted under the cabinet with a heat shield, so don't know if it got as hot or not.
Literature indicates the convection should be set to 25 degrees less than a normal oven per cooking directions. So far, seems with or without convection (it's optional to use either), that we are setting to 25 degrees less regardless. I'm sure we'll adjust to it as we use it more.
Anyway, it's a winner in my book. Hoping the three year warranty is a good sign. Bought off toasters.com for 157 dollars, including shipping.
